2012-05-06 19 views
0

私はmysqlデータベース(バージョン5.5)を持っており、新しいユーザーを追加しようとしています。
しかし、私は、すべてのユーザーの一覧を表示しようとするit.Ifを作成する権限を持っていない:特権の問題

select * from mysql.user; 

それは、このエラーを与える:

ERROR 1142 (42000): SELECT command denied to user ''@'localhost' for table 'user 

私はないですように思えgrantコマンドを使用せずにユーザーに権限を与える方法は何ですか?
方法はありますか?

CREATE USER 'ramy'@'localhost' IDENTIFIED BY 'pass'; 

それは言う:

ERROR 1227 (42000): Access denied; you need (at least one of) the CREATE USER privilege(s) for this operation 

私が権限を処理するためにどのような方法が表示されない、mysqlのショー新しくdatabase.Thatのを作成している人のための権限を処理するための方法を持っている私も、これを試してみました悪循環。

+0

はあなたがPHPMyAdminのまたは類似へのアクセス権を持っていますかrootのパスワードがわからない場合

はこれを参照してくださいアカウントでログインする必要がありますか? –

答えて